wszgrcy / angular-miniprogram

使用Angular开发小程序
https://wszgrcy.github.io/angular-miniprogram/
MIT License
203 stars 20 forks source link

feat: add wx http backend #12

Closed HyperLife1119 closed 2 years ago

wszgrcy commented 2 years ago

已看完,复杂的说下.... 首先感谢对项目做的贡献 实现逻辑基本上符合预期 由于小程序的请求,上传,下载三部分是分开的,所以建议三个各建立一个私有方法,在外部判断实现,web原生的XMLHttpRequest由于自身限制,必须写一个方法里,也属于不得已的操作, HttpResponse/HttpErrorResponse建议写两个新的类继承他们,因为小程序的返回字段有几个是原生实现没有的,这个在正常开发中没啥问题,但是一旦报错,想要排除使用observe: "response"来返回原始数据的时候,可能就会有一些问题,所以建议新建类来将这些字段来实现 .temp-git/forms-hook由于项目使用了魔法导致了这个文件夹被认为是提交的数据,请删除,未来会修复这个问题. 不用着急改,还有一部分comment会再代码上

wszgrcy commented 2 years ago

基本没有了.可以进行相关修改了 改完注意yarn lint下